People have been trying to play games on computers almost since the days of the very first computer. As early as 1950 Claude Shannon a mathematician and engineer believed this computers could be programmed to try out chess in competition along with humans. He became fascinated with the concept of artificial brains. In pursuit of this idea scientists and scientists designed unsavory games that could be played on the huge and clumsy personal computers of the 1950s and nineteen sixties.

The first actual electronic video game titles as a consumer product ended up built as coin handled arcade games in the beginning 1970s. In 1971 Nolan Bushnell Ted Dabney and Jordlag Alcorn formed the first sport company Atari. Soon after these people produced the first game gaming system and their first electronic activity Pong as an arcade activity. game Pong was immediately profitable.

This success led Atari and other firms to begin improve home game consoles which can be hooked to TV pieces. Atari released its very first home console in 1977. Soon games were put together cartridges that could be changed in the whim of the player.

By simply 1979 the company Activision was created by former Atari game designers. The purpose of this new company was to focus strictly with game software. They chosen to leave the development of equipment to try out electronic games to other men and women. This was the first company to make a business of developing and selling electronic games computer software.

In a short time a spate connected with game companies sprang right up trying to develop software for that infant electronic game industry. The result was a glut of poorly conceived games hitting the market. Consumers turned aside in droves and the home electronic game industry faded hit the skids.

From the early 1980s electronic video games were being developed for notebooks. Color graphics flexible storage space and general purpose processor chips made games much easier to use personal computers. The game console organization was all but dead.

In the late 1980s two Japanese businesses introduced a new generation involving game consoles that were highly capable of handling the new electronic video games being produced. These companies ended up Nintendo and Sega. All these wildstar consoles had design capabilities that exceeded your most personal computers. Nintendo in addition offered a feature that let the console record the game actions so a player could temporary stop the action of a video game.
